CDMRP History
1992 Grassroots advocacy heightened political awareness of breast cancer
1993 Congress appropriated $210M to the Department of Defense budget for breast cancer research to be managed by the CDMRP after consultation with the Institute of Medicine (IOM) (re-reviewed the program in 1997)
Additional research programs: 1996 Neurofibromatosis 1997 Prostate Cancer and Ovarian Cancer 1999 Peer Reviewed Medical Research Program 2002 Prion, Tuberous Sclerosis Complex, and Chronic
Myelogenous Leukemia 2006 Gulf War Veterans' Illnesses 2007 Autism Spectrum Disorder and Post-Traumatic Stress
Disorder/Traumatic Brain Injury

Funds added to the DOD budget by Congress [generally as DHP(RDT&E)]*
Funds obligated for entire research project at time of award
Respond to targeted guidance from Congress
Two-tier review of proposals – IOM Model
Consumer advocate participation throughout process
Vision adapted yearly to facilitate rapid change and address research gaps
Highly flexible management processes
CDMRP Unique Features
*Defense Health Program (Research Development, Test and Evaluation)

Each year advocate groups go to Congress to request funding for a specific program
All programs develop a new investment strategy each year
Resubmissions are not recognized - each application must stand on its own merit

Utilizing Innovative Review Processes Peer Review Panel Configuration
Panel composition: consumer advocates scientists from academia and industry clinicians from academia and private practice
Stringent reviewer expertise standards
Panel composition not made known to applicants
No “standing panels” - Strive for 30% new reviewers
No contact between applicants and panel members
Review criteria definitions reviewed in pre-review video for peer reviewers

Utilizing Innovative Review Processes Peer Review - Online Discussions (example)
Utilizing Innovative Review Processes Peer Review - Online Discussions (example)
Conducted for proposals with disparate scores 269 proposals (22%) had disparate scores that differed
by two or more adjectival scores 243/269 (90%) were discussed online 221/243 (91%) received revised scores
Disparately scored proposals were reduced from 22% to 6%

Utilizing Innovative Review Processes In Person Peer Review
Blinded Review Science is focus Used for smaller awards Reviewers do not know PI or institution
Expedited Review (Triage) Expedited review cut-point based on pre-meeting scores Developed algorithm based on peer review criteria, historical data Proposals with low enthusiasm not discussed unless championed
Specialty Review Used for Innovator, EOH Scholar, EOH Postdoc Award mechanisms Reviewers are nontraditional (e.g., innovators, science journalists) Proposal are evaluated rather than scored Reviewers address innovation, leadership, and creativity
